Try to reset the ecu by disconnecting the negative side of the battery for a few seconds.

If you still have the same result? Look to see if your getting an push in clutch warning.

The clutch pedal sensor maybe at fault the same sensor is on the brake pedal if a 7AT.

Or it might be the infamous steering lock failure
